Can I power my house with an electric car?

Electric car batteries hold an average of 69.5 kilowatt hours (kWh) of energy, enough to provide back-up power to an average U.S. household for two days.Larger electric vehicles like buses and trucks have even bigger batteries and can provide more power. The American company Proterra produces electric buses that can store up to 675kWh of energy. ...

DOE Explains...Batteries | Department of Energy

Batteries and similar devices accept, store, and release electricity on demand. Batteries use chemistry, in the form of chemical potential, to store energy, just like many other everyday energy sources. For example, logs and oxygen both store energy in their chemical bonds until burning converts some of that chemical energy to heat.

MIT engineers create an energy-storing supercapacitor from …

Caption: MIT engineers have created a "supercapacitor" made of ancient, abundant materials, that can store large amounts of energy. Made of just cement, water, and carbon black (which resembles powdered charcoal), the device could form the basis for inexpensive systems that store intermittently renewable energy, such as solar or wind energy.

Bidirectional charging explained: Using EV as a home battery

A car with bidirectional charging capability effectively acts as a home battery enabling you to store excess energy that can then be used to power your home or sold back to the grid. If that energy used to charge the car comes from a free or cheap source, such as rooftop solar, a free charger at your local shopping centre, or even your ...

Can you store an EV for an extended time? : r/electricvehicles

Yes, you can store an EV for a while. Normally you want to store a vehicles with the battery at a 40-50% state of charge if it is not being driven regularly. The main concern with extended storage is the self drain of the batteries down to damaging levels. Lithium batteries do not handle being completely dischargeds very well and the longer ...
